Will different colored montipora digitata burn each other when they touch?
I was hoping to have a small section of my reef be Montipora digitataof various colors. Would I be able to put these close to each other or would they burn each other the same as any two corals of different species would? Also what About frags off of the same colony. When their encrusting or branchestouch will they burn each other. What about for other stonies?

Sorry to ask such braod questions but I have found little specific information in the literature I have acess to and I want to make mistakes in placement that are going to cost my corals their lives later on.

Frags of the same{like frags from the same colony} will not burn one another. I would not want to place any corals that would touch and end up burning one another. I would think that since acropora will sting or burn another species that montipora would do the same. I have no experience with this, but for the sake of the corals I would just place them where they will not touch. It can cause more than a sting or burn, you could start a whole RTN issue. HTH..

Not sure as to weather different montipora digitatas will sting each other. But frags from the same coral will not burn each other if they touch, but they may do a little reef building. If they stay in contact for very long their tissue will merge together and you would have to break them to seperate them if you choose to try to move them later.
